Question about the books (12 issue collections) by MrGumbo_ in thewalkingdead

[–]VoaxGhost 1 point2 points  (0 children)

The Special (Governer, Michonne, Tyresse) are not collected in any thing other than the free comic book day issue which also includes the Morgan special.

The Morgan Special is Collected at the end of Book One & Compendium One.

[–]VoaxGhost 123 points124 points  (0 children)

Ava is in her 12th body

Rip Hunter is played by Arthur Darvill

Arthur Darvill also played companion Rory Pond to Matt Smith's 11th Doctor

The 11th Doctor is actually the 12th body.

I haven't been this ecstatic over a little Easter Egg since Jessica Jones told Killgrave he wasn't Ten anymore.
